FamousPhil.com -- Home My Calendar Youtube LinkedIn Facebook MySpace Twitter RSS Blog Feed

Blog Navigation

Blog Home



Partners

Latest Activity

Another way to stop the unwanted calls even when you’re on the Do Not Call list

Phil explains how to use the old telephone tones to wane off telemarketers!



Posted on: November 21st, 2011 by Famous Phil

Most of the Matthouse infrastructure is running on old Celeron processors and limited RAM, you may laugh at me, but that hardware has been very reliable and has lasted Matthouse for the better part of 3 years, and some of it may continue to power Matthouse well into the future!  But there are some applications out there that require a little more juice to run well, and (unfortunately) Exchange falls into this category.  I say it is unfortunate since the Exchange server hosts a handful (< 10) mailboxes, yet it costs quite a bit to maintain compared to other Mail Transfer Agents (MTA).  So anyways, this blog is dedicated to the procedure that I took to migrate Exchange over to brand new, shiny, fast hardware.

First, I had Server 2008 R2 Datacenter as my operating system on both the existing server (denoted double) and the new server (denoted ruby).  The servers could clearly communicate with each other within the same datacenter as well so that file / data transfers could be effective.  The first thing to adding any server is to give the new server a name and know its network configuration details ahead of time.  I’m not going to go into details about how to install Windows, since it’s pretty simple.  Just make sure that you have the correct drivers installed for your server after the installation completes.

Note about installing Windows: just so that you don’t run into any issues with your system, make sure that your primary hard drive is attached to the first port for your motherboard’s interface, in my case, the first hard drive was connected to SATA 0.  If you don’t do this, you’ll run into a lot of problems and waste a lot of time (like I did!).  In addition, make sure that your BIOS has AHCI enabled prior to installing Windows, this also caused problems in my scenario.  Once Windows is installed, make sure that you can disable write caching on your hard disk without the operating system freezing (in computer management, under storage, right click the disk and optimize for quick removal).  If you followed the above, this shouldn’t cause Windows to hang, and will prevent Active Directory from incapacitating your system during the restart phase of the installation.  In addition, this is a good time to name your computer, join it to some default workgroup, add remote administration features, and change the time zone / clock settings.

Before continuing, I’d also recommend disabling Internet Explorer’s advanced security features; this is done by going to the computer management main screen and scrolling down, finding IE ESC and turning it off (acknowledging all of the warnings).  If you keep them on, you’ll find yourself doing way too much work to download necessary applications, etc.  These features are only useful if you plan on doing general web surfing on the server (which I would not recommend for security reasons).  I also activated windows, ran all the necessary windows updates (several reboots and optional updates as well).  After this all has been done, I ended up rebooting the machine a final time.

At this point, I installed several applications (using IE to get Google Chrome initially).

Tags: , , , , , , ,
Posted in Hosting / Server Administration, Technology
|| No Comments »

Posted on: August 17th, 2010 by Famous Phil

For a long time now (2 years and counting), I’ve been wanting to dabble with ASP and Microsoft web technologies.  It seems that for every project that I want to dabble with, I have to gather a lot of ambition and have an end goal in mind well before I begin.  I guess that being a seasoned programmer; I have gotten very lazy at what projects I feel like attacking (this is partially why this blog doesn’t get a post every day).

Read the rest of this entry »

Tags: , , , , ,
Posted in Programming
|| 9 Comments »

Posted on: June 20th, 2009 by Famous Phil

First I guess I should apologize for not posting anything in the past week here!  I really hate it when I have to ignore my own blog for more important admin business elsewhere.  The good thing is, I always manage to learn a lot of new stuff that I can easily share :)

Over the past week, I got a new server to host Microsoft Exchange which is a powerful email server from Microsoft.  Before you go all crazy on Microsoft (I know I typically do), Exchange is one of the few excellent products they make.  I am actually very hard pressed to find anything that compares to it that is open source and can easily run on Linux which 99% of  my hosting business up until now has ran off from.  Man, I never thought that I would say that :P

Read the rest of this entry »

Tags: , , , , , , , , , , , , , , , , , , , , ,
Posted in Hosting / Server Administration, Mobile Technology, My Site
|| 3 Comments »